这16个E核能折算成多少个P核?
此文,我们不仅要解答这个问题,还将进一步延伸:现在的Ultra 285K处理器,一个E核能相当于多少个P核?
从酷睿十二代开始采用P+E核架构,这样给我们估算多核性能带来了麻烦。如果能把E核折算成P核,那么可以迅速地(且粗糙地)估算两颗处理器之间的多核性能。
结论一:
i9-14900K,一个E核大概等于0.31个P核。
结论二
Ultra 285K,一个E核大概等于0.81个P核。
Ultra 285K(8P+16E),16X0.81约=13,相当于8+13=21个大核的处理器,但由于没有HT,不能和带超线程型号直接对比大核数量。
有了以上结论,对比两款CPU的多线程会非常方便。
例如:
i9-14900K(8P+16E),16X0.31约=5,相当于8+5=13个大核的处理器,对比R9-9900X(12个大核),二者的IPC和频率各有胜负,但13>12,很容易就能得出前者的多线程性能更高。
图一(数据来自于极客湾)
图一的结论是用IPC和频率之间的关系推出来的,这种计算方法靠谱吗?
由于手中没有i9-14900K关闭E核心的测试,我们用i9-12900K来验证。
图二(数据来自于极客湾)
在CINEBENCH R23测试中,通过计算得到P核的1000MHz贡献值为519,E核的1000MHz的贡献值为248。因为14代酷睿比12代的IPC提升幅度小(大概3~4%),如果按3%计算,则14900K的R23成绩应该为:
(519X5X8+248X4.1X16)X1.03=38139,此数值和图一中的38106相差不足0.1%,从而证明了结论一和结论二的计算方法是正确的。
总结:
酷睿14代一个E能相当于0.3个P,到了Ultra200时代,一个E能相当于0.8个P。
导致E核和P核的差距迅速缩小主要有两个原因,一是Skymont的效率提升达到32%,二是P核被砍去了超线程,一升一降。
展望未来,如果E核进一步提升到P核的90%以上能力,砍P留E,然后E升格到P的地位,此时轰轰烈烈的“大小核异构”还有存在的必要吗?CPU的核心架构或许会出现类似人类社会的发展规律——合久必分,分久必合。
配资门户网网站,在线炒股配资开户,炒股配资基础知识提示:文章来自网络,不代表本站观点。